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
128864 981175263 280441 94129
74766 385065
74766 385065
48703 728 3285 374277
All about undefined
Interested in learning more?
74766 385065
48703 728 3285 374277
See more
641185837 4622
3196 280 773725712
See more
332513501 036 1473577162
84 49314543 179897784
See more